Deseja remover a opção “lembrar de mim” da sua página de login do WordPress?
A opção “Remember Me” é uma pequena caixa de seleção que permite que você e seus usuários salvem o nome de usuário e a senha na tela de login do WordPress.
Neste artigo, mostraremos como remover a opção “Remember Me”, passo a passo.
Por que remover o ‘Remember Me’ da tela de login do WordPress?
Quando você ou os usuários do seu site marcarem a caixa “Lembrar de mim” na página de login do WordPress, ele armazenará essas informações em um cookie do navegador por duas semanas.
Isso significa que, na próxima vez que estiverem no seu site, eles poderão acessar o painel imediatamente, sem precisar ir para a página de login novamente.
Embora isso torne o login mais rápido, pode ser um risco de segurança em potencial para as pessoas que acessam a área de administração do WordPress em computadores públicos e redes Wi-Fi.
Ao desativar a caixa de seleção “Lembrar-me”, você e seus usuários terão de fazer login sempre que o navegador da Web for fechado. Eles ainda podem salvar o nome de usuário e a senha no armazenamento do navegador ou em um aplicativo gerenciador de senhas para que não precisem digitá-los todas as vezes.
De modo geral, isso aumenta a segurança do WordPress e ajuda a manter seu site protegido contra hackers.
Dito isso, vamos mostrar como remover a opção “Remember Me” da sua página de login do WordPress. Basta usar os links rápidos abaixo para ir direto ao método que você deseja usar.
Método 1. Removendo a opção Lembrar-me da página de login padrão do WordPress
A maneira mais fácil de remover a opção “lembrar de mim” da página padrão do WordPress é usar o plug-in Remember Me Controls.
A primeira coisa que você precisa fazer é instalar e ativar o plug-in. Para obter mais detalhes, consulte nosso guia para iniciantes sobre como instalar um plug-in do WordPress.
Observação: testamos o plug-in até a data da última atualização desta postagem e ele funciona com o WordPress 6.0 sem problemas.
Após a ativação, navegue até Settings ” Remember Me para definir as configurações do plug-in.
Em seguida, basta marcar a caixa na seção “Desativar o recurso “Remember Me”” e clicar no botão “Salvar alterações”.
Agora, você pode fazer logout do seu site WordPress.
Quando você retornar à tela de login, a caixa de seleção “Remember Me” estará desativada.
Método 2. Removendo a opção Lembrar de mim das páginas de login personalizadas do WordPress
Se estiver criando uma página de login personalizada do WordPress para o seu site de associação ou loja on-line do WordPress, poderá ocultar a opção “Remember Me” usando o SeedProd.
O SeedProd é o melhor construtor de páginas de arrastar e soltar para WordPress do mercado, usado por mais de 1 milhão de sites. Você pode usá-lo para criar um tema WordPress totalmente personalizado sem escrever nenhum código.
Além de criar temas personalizados para o WordPress, o SeedProd também é capaz de criar páginas de login personalizadas para o WordPress, páginas 404 personalizadas e muito mais.
Primeiro, você precisará usar o plug-in SeedProd para criar uma página de login personalizada. Para obter mais detalhes, consulte nosso guia passo a passo sobre como criar uma página de login personalizada.
Em seguida, quando estiver personalizando a página de login, você poderá desativar a opção “Remember Me” clicando no menu suspenso “Additional Options” (Opções adicionais) no menu de opções à esquerda.
Em seguida, exclua o texto na caixa “Remember User Label” (Lembrar rótulo do usuário).
Em seguida, clique no botão “Save” (Salvar) e selecione o menu suspenso “Publish” (Publicar) para tornar sua página de login ativa.
Agora, você pode visitar sua página de login personalizada e ver que a opção “Remember Me” desapareceu.
Esperamos que este artigo tenha ajudado você a aprender como remover a opção “lembrar de mim” da sua página de login do WordPress. Talvez você também queira ver nosso guia definitivo sobre como acelerar o WordPress e nossas escolhas de especialistas sobre os melhores serviços de telefonia comercial para pequenas empresas.
Se você gostou deste artigo, inscreva-se em nosso canal do YouTube para receber tutoriais em vídeo sobre o WordPress. Você também pode nos encontrar no Twitter e no Facebook.
Jiří Vaněk
As a security feature for sites where users can register, it is very good. Unfortunately, a lot of people today still use a browser to save their passwords, instead of a password manager.
WPBeginner Support
That is true but hopefully they are not saving their login information to a public computer’s browser
Administrador
Garrett O'Brien
NOTE TO MODERATOR:
That line to delete did not display properly, I completely forgot that this comment section is HTML friendly…
This is the correct code, spaces added to keep the display intact…
< input name="rememberme" type="checkbox" id="rememberme" value="forever" / >
Garrett O'Brien
Actually, instead of either CSS display:none or using an addition to the function.php file, open the wp-login.php and remove the following line
<input name="rememberme" type="checkbox" id="rememberme" value="forever" />
We haven’t tried testing it by moving the wp-login.php to the child theme as we have a checklist of things to do with each WP upgrade, this being one of them….
Garrett O'Brien
Go to your function.php file and add this to the end…
//Hide Remember Me check box from WordPress login page
add_action(‘login_head’, ‘har_remember_me_not’);
function har_remember_me_not()
{
echo ‘.forgetmenot { display:none; }’;
}
Not sure if it will fix the security issue noted by NATHAN CORBIER but it will reduce the number of plugins you have by one…
Mathew Porter
Is there also not a file to reduce the time set for a user staying logged in when the ‘remember me’ box is ticked such as a cookie etc?
Kerry Webster
@Nathan +1 – Plugin’s way is better. .css change to display:none is a mask. You could of course incorporate this plugin code into the functions.php file of a theme if you want to permanently remove the functionality but this is a user/site owner preference. I would build this into a option for the theme to allow the user to decide.
Nathan Corbier
Setting the rememberme ID to display:none; isn’t a good fix. Bots, smart people who inspect source, or a browser that simply ignores display:none will still show it, and still allow the form to be submitted with that checked.
If you are plugging what you consider to be a security hole, don’t half ass it by “making the check mark go away.” It hasn’t left, its just your browser is nice enough to honor the CSS display attribute.
The hole still exists.
chris mccoy
instead of doing a regex on login_form you can also just set the css class to display none
p.forgetmenot { display:none;}
RW
Rather than a plugin, couldn’t you add this to your CSS
p.forgetmenot {display:none;}
Thanks,
Bob
Chris
Hi, thanks for that great tip – is there a solution to remove this without using a plugin?
Thanks.
RW
please seem comment above. Just add
‘p.forgetmenot {display:none;}’ to your css stylesheet.
Thanks,
Bob